Najnowsze wersje Mozilla Firefox wprowadził wiele zmian dla użytkownika z Australisoraz ulepszenia w sieciach społecznościowych z różnymi usługami, które informują nas na bieżąco bez opuszczania aplikacji.
Ale najlepsze zmiany, które rozważałem, nigdy nie dotyczyły użytkownika końcowego, ale programistów. Wraz z odejściem Firefox OS, Mozilla wprowadza nowe narzędzia zintegrowane z przeglądarką, które ułatwiają nam życie podczas tworzenia, testowania i instalowania aplikacji.
En Firefox Nightly Dodano nowe narzędzie, a raczej ewolucję Menedżera aplikacji (Menedżera aplikacji), który był IDE dla sieci, a przynajmniej tak to nazywają: WebIDE.
Co to jest WebIDE?
Pierwszą rzeczą, którą zobaczymy, będzie to, jak go aktywować. Myślę, że nie jest konieczne wyjaśnianie, że jest on dostępny tylko w najnowszych wersjach Mozilla Firefox (Nocny). Aby to zrobić, otwieramy okno i wpisujemy: about: config. Tam szukamy parametru devtools.webide.enabled i aktywujemy go, wkładając go prawdziwy.
Następnie będziemy Narzędzia »Menedżer aplikacji a zobaczymy coś takiego:
z WebIDE Możemy pracować nad już zainstalowaną aplikacją lub stworzyć własną:
Aby lepiej zobaczyć, jak to działa, zostawiam Ci wideo:
Teraz, po dłuższym wypróbowaniu WebIDE, widzę, że Mozilla może zrobić coś interesującego z tym narzędziem:
- Usuń go z przeglądarki. Myślę, że gdyby WebIDE działały samodzielnie, zaoszczędziłoby to dużo wagi w Mozilla Firefox.
- Jeśli zrobią z tego aplikację zewnętrzną, oprócz tego może powstać nowy edytor tekstu (lub IDE, w zależności od niego), aby konkurować z Atom, Sublime Text i Brackets.
Oczywiście na razie musieliby pójść trochę dalej i że WebIDE działa nie tylko dla określonych aplikacji i ma autouzupełnianie dla HTML, JS y JSON dobrze dla CSS on już to ma.
wreszcie konkurent w drabince jest w zasięgu wzroku !! Zdecydowałem się na wysublimowany tekst, mimo że co 3 lub 4 godziny (lub 50 „ctrl + s”) prosił mnie o zakup.
Miejmy nadzieję, że umieścili autouzupełnianie dla html, nawet jeśli tak jest.
Jak dobrze wygląda na OSX 🙁
Podoba mi się ten pomysł, ale osobiście nie widzę potrzeby innego IDE ani innego edytora kodu. Mamy już Sublime, Atom, Brackets, Lightable i to rzadkie Google IDE, które jest fajne do pracy z JS i jego API, ponieważ automatycznie je uzupełnia i dostarcza dokumentację, jeśli dobrze pamiętam (w przeciwnym razie nie jest to nic specjalnego).
Myślę, że Mozilla powinna skupić się na tym, co robi menedżer aplikacji FxOS i że jeśli chce współpracować z WebIDE, zrób coś innego, jak pakiet fragmentów, autouzupełnianie i inne rzeczy z FxOS API dla Atom Sublime i Wsporniki na dłuższą metę działają lepiej.
Dla mnie im więcej opcji, tym lepiej. Kropka. 😛
O nie, wtedy uderza mnie wersja zapalona i nie, lepiej nie xD
W szczególności widzę, że umożliwia modyfikowanie już zainstalowanych aplikacji i jest zintegrowany z Firefoksem. Daj spokój, że Firefox jest dosłownie absolutnym Devtoolem dla Firefox OS (co jest logiczne).
Chociaż na poziomie bezpieczeństwa trochę niepokoi mnie ryzyko, jakie może wiązać się z nadawaniem uprawnień do zapisu w Firefox OS narzędziu PC, ponieważ może wysyłać sandboxy i identyfikację za pomocą UUID do m ***** i powodować pewne uszkodzenie (teoretycznie). Zobaczymy, co z tym zrobią.
W rzeczywistości włączenie tego do Firefoksa nie spowalnia go.
Narzędzia programistyczne nie są ładowane, chyba że są używane, w przypadku osób niebędących użytkownikami nie ma to wpływu na wydajność. Rozmiar kodu (na dysku) w pliku wykonywalnym jest niewielki.
Cóż, devtools.webide.enabled nie pojawia się dla mnie i mam najnowszą wersję….
Mam nadzieję, że pojawi się ta nowa alternatywa 🙂 W Ubuntu jestem już zmęczony, że jedyną obiecującą alternatywą jest WebStorm, ponieważ Brackets nie pomaga zbytnio w zakresie selektorów CSS, nie wspominając o Sublime Text, ponieważ jest to tylko edytor kodu, bez Atom, którego kompilacja wymaga czasu Widzę to jako otwartą kopię Sublime Text, Aptana wciąż może sobie radzić ...
Naprawdę, miejmy nadzieję, że Mozilla sobie z tym poradzi i wejdzie w świat IDE.
NAPRAWDĘ PRAWDA Nic z tego nie rozumiem, dla mnie to zostało